    THE following stocks had announcements that could affect trading activity on Wednesday:

    Rickmers Maritime Trust requested for a trading halt on Wednesday pending an update on the outcome of a formal meeting today.

    At the meeting, noteholders will vote on the proposed restructuring of its S$100 million notes - this includes a part debt to equity conversion and extension of maturity - in relation to the consent solicitation exercise launched last month by the beleaguered firm.

    Before trading hours, CapitaLand issued its third quarter report card; the real estate stalwart posted a 28.4 per cent rise in quarterly net profit to S$248 million on the back of a 27.7 per cent jump in revenue to S$1.4 billion.

    Frasers Centrepoint (FCL) reported a 12 per cent drop in attributable profit to S$480 million for the full year ended September 2016 on the back of a 3.4 per cent fall in revenue to S$3.4 billion.
